Welsh[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From cryno +‎ -i.

Pronunciation[edit]

Verb[edit]

crynhoi (first-person singular present crynhoaf or crynhof)

  1. (transitive) to gather, to assemble
  2. (intransitive) to accumulate, to amass
  3. (transitive) to summarise, to sum up
  4. (intransitive, of a wound) to fester
